The Job
This role is responsible for leading event workforce planning and operations for freelancers, casual/temporary, and internal staff. This position has a strong focus on managing the partnership with an event staffing agency and planning the staffing operation for merchandise stalls at F1 races globally.
As the official retail partner for Formula One, stichd oversees and manages all trackside merchandise operations at the vast majority of F1 races with the objective of delivering a best-in-class experience for F1 fans across all applicable events.
Your Mission
Workforce Planning
- Create and manage the workforce planning matrix’s for each race, meeting deadlines and ensuring compliancy in each working region.
- Coordinate staff schedules, timings, and journeys to ensure efficient and effective staff deployment.
- Coordinate access to site including parking, walking routes, and accreditation.
Stakeholder Liaison/Management
- Forge positive relationships with internal and external stakeholders.
- Manage the partnership between STICHD and external event staffing agencies to guarantee compliancy, budget control, streamlined processes, and to ensure the right people are hired for the roles.
- Ensure staffing agencies fulfill contractual obligations.
- Work closely with each area of STICHD’s Retail Trackside team to plan and deliver workforce needs at each level: Retail, Travel, Event Delivery, Finance & HR.
- Work closely with the travel team to coordinate STICHD internal core team’s travel & VISA requirements.
- Work closely with F1 Event Delivery & Accreditation teams to ensure smooth workforce operations.
Project & Systems Management
- Develop the Workforce planning tool (Rosterfy).
- Manage purchase orders and reconciliations through the procurement platform (medius).
- Manage all accreditation requirements through F1 & venue accreditation systems.
Onsite Operations
- Support the local staffing agency with their check-in and staff deployment.
- Support local teams in the establishment of their Workforce Functional Areas, including operational documentation, service levels.
- Ensure stichd workforce standards and expectations are met.
- Plan & oversee distribution of key welfare items required for workforce on site.

Budgeting, Reporting, Forecasting
- Manage race staffing budgets and ensure staffing requirements work within these budgets, challenging any requests which exceed them.
- Challenge headcount requests which exceed budget or need, whilst managing any risk to the quality of the onsite operation.
Your Talent
- 4+ years working in events, workforce, people operations, or project management;
- Proven experience in developing systems, tools, and policies in a high-volume workforce environment;
- Proven successful relationship management in a fast-paced environment;
- Ability to work seamlessly within different cultures;
- Experienced in all MS Office programmes (Word, Excel, PowerPoint);
- Excellent organisational and planning skills;
- A people person with a positive outlook.
Nice to have
- Driving license and comfortable driving in different countries;
- Previous experience using a Workforce Management System (e.g. Rosterfy);
- Previous experience using payment/procurement tools;
- Previous experience with large-scale accreditation systems.
